The GUHRING 9024640053100 is a solid carbide jobber length drill bit designed for precision drilling in aluminum and other non-ferrous materials. Sized to wire gauge number 4 (0.2090 inches decimal equivalent), this bit features a 118-degree faceted point, a FIREX coating for improved wear resistance, and a right-hand spiral flute for efficient chip evacuation. The straight-cylindrical shank measures 5.31 mm in diameter, and the overall length is 93 mm (3.66 inches). Web thinning reduces thrust requirements at the cutting tip. Licensed HVAC, machining, and maintenance professionals working with aluminum components will find this bit well matched to general-purpose production and repair drilling tasks.
This drill bit is intended for use in CNC machining centers, drill presses, and hand-held power drills where a straight-cylindrical shank is compatible. It targets aluminum as its primary workpiece material (material code N) but is built for general-purpose use within the 0.2000 to 0.2500 inch drill diameter range. The 2-flute regular spiral geometry and 5xD flute-to-diameter ratio make it suitable for moderate-depth holes. Maximum drilling depth is 49.04 mm (1.93 inches). Series 2464 follows DIN specification standards, and the tool is manufactured from K40 grade solid carbide for consistent edge retention in production environments.

Installation and use of this bit should be performed by qualified machinists or maintenance technicians familiar with carbide tooling. Secure the straight-cylindrical shank firmly in a properly sized collet or drill chuck before operation to prevent runout. Carbide tooling is brittle and should not be subjected to side loads or impact; use appropriate feeds and speeds for the workpiece material to avoid tip fracture. Inspect the cutting edge and FIREX coating before each use and replace the bit if chipping or coating loss is observed.
